AUSTRALIAN FIGHTER
SECRET TEST FLIGHT PERFORMANCE PRAISED ’(10 a.m.) MELBOURNE, March C. Australia’s new fighter aircraft, CA 15, has made its first test flight from tlie Commonwealth Aircraft Corporation's runway. The trial was kept secret. After .the flight the test pilot, who has flown Hurricanes, Spitfires, Typhoons, Mustangs, Kittyhawks and Boomerangs, said he thought the fighter would show a better performance than any other single-engined plane he had flown. The plane was entirely designed and built in Australia. but is powered with a RollsRoyce Griffin engine.
